E&EM doctoral student Stephen T. Fields has begun coordinating a U.S. Environmental Protection Agency newsletter on energy conservation and sustainable facilities. The newsletter, which is distributed to all EPA employees, showcases the use of sustainable and innovative "green" practices that EPA is undertaking at its facilities. Steve, who is an Industrial Engineer in the Architecture, Engineering, and Asset Management Branch at EPA, is nearing completion of his doctoral research on developing a model for EPA and others to use in optimizing cleanup of underground storage tanks across the country.
